#437150 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#437150 is composed of 26.3% red, 44.3% green and 31.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 40.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 29.2% yellow and 55.7% black. It has a hue angle of 137 degrees, a saturation of 25.6% and a lightness of 35.3%. #437150 color hex could be obtained by blending #86e2a0 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

● #437150 color description : Very dark desaturated cyan - lime green.
#437150 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#437150 has RGB values of R:67, G:113, B:80 and CMYK values of C:0.41, M:0, Y:0.29, K:0.56. Its decimal value is 4419920.

Shades and Tints of #437150
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010202 is the darkest color, while #f5f9f6 is the lightest one.

Tones of #437150
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#585c59 is the less saturated color, while #05af35 is the most saturated one.
